ME News, July 21 (UTC+8), Chinese large model company Moonshot AI is planning to begin Pre-IPO funding talks starting in August, with a target valuation of up to $50 billion and plans to list in Hong Kong. The company has just completed a funding round at a $31.5 billion valuation, expected to close within days, after which it will immediately launch its next round—the final one before IPO. According to sources cited in the report, Moonshot’s open-source large model Kimi K3, with 280 billion parameters, generated an annualized recurring revenue of $300 million in June, up significantly from $200 million in April, with daily sales increasing at least sixfold since K3’s launch.(Source: Bloomberg)
